What Is an AI Lead Follow-Up System for Roofing Contractors?
An AI lead follow-up system is a digital helper that grabs new leads the second they come in, replies for you, and keeps the conversation warm until you or your sales rep can jump on the phone. Roofing contractors need this more than almost any other trade, because your cost per lead is sky high and the window to respond after a Colorado hailstorm is brutally short before that homeowner calls the next roofer on Google.
What does AI roofing lead follow-up actually look like?
Picture this. A homeowner in Castle Rock fills out your form at 7:03 pm about hail damage. While you are finishing a roof inspection or putting kids to bed, the AI system texts them within 60 seconds, introduces your company, and asks a couple of simple questions about the property, roof type, and storm date, just like a good office person would.
It confirms the address, checks if it is a full roof, repair, or gutters too, and offers a couple of inspection time windows based on your calendar. The AI holds that lead in a live text conversation so they do not drift off to another roofer while you are driving between jobs. By the time you or your rep calls back, the homeowner already knows who you are and is expecting your call, so no lead sits cold overnight.

Why does speed matter so much for roofing in Colorado?
When a real Front Range hailstorm hits, every roofer from Fort Collins to Colorado Springs is chasing the exact same pool of homeowners at the same time. On top of that, storm chaser outfits roll in from Texas, Oklahoma, and everywhere else, and they have full-time call centers hitting those leads within minutes. Whoever reaches that homeowner first almost always wins the inspection and usually the job.
An AI system that answers at any hour is the difference between you catching that lead or watching it disappear. It does not get tired during a three-week hail run, it does not miss a form submission, and it does not let a voicemail sit until morning. In roofing, “I will call them tomorrow” often means “I just handed that job to someone else.”

How fast should a roofing contractor follow up on a new lead?
In roofing, especially with Colorado storm damage, you should treat five minutes as the absolute max, and 60 seconds as the real target. After a major hail event, homeowners are filling out three to five forms and calling whoever answers first, so waiting an hour is basically a guaranteed lost opportunity. An AI follow-up system hits that lead in under a minute, every time, even if you are still tarping a roof in the rain.
Do AI systems work for roofing estimates and storm damage leads?
Yes, AI works especially well for roofing estimates and storm damage leads, because the questions are repeatable and time sensitive. The system can gather photos, ask about insurance, verify if it is a full replacement or repair, and set up an inspection window without you playing phone tag. You still do the actual inspection, scope, and estimate, but AI makes sure you are the one standing in that driveway instead of a storm chaser from out of state.
